Trium Winery

Trium Winery For many years the owners of three vineyards in Southern Oregon longed to see the choicest fruit of their labor bottled as wine expressing their passion for excellence—both on the vine and in the barrel. Now, with Trium’s first two releases, their dream has come true: Growers’ Cuvée, a classic Bordeaux blend, offers layers of ripe, complex fruit and shows Old World elegance and structure, while Pheasant Hill Vineyard Pinot Gris tastes of honeyed pear and displays the character of the best Alsatian wines

Products



  Growers’ Cuvée
Growers' Cuvée is a blend of 67% Merlot, 19% Cabernet Sauvignon, and 14% Cabernet Franc. The wine shows bright cherry, subtle ripe tannins, and moderate barrel toast. After tasting the Cuvée, a local winemaker praised its “Old World aroma,” “balanced mouth feel” and “hints of nutmeg.” The medium body and complex, haunting flavors make it the perfect companion for lamb, pork or duck dishes.
  Trium Pheasant Hill Vineyard Pinot Gris
The 2005 Trium Pheasant Hill Vineyard Pinot Gris has layers of elegant complexity and an enticing bouquet evoking orange blossoms and crème brulée. The mouth feel is silky and the mid-palate hints of lychee nut, while the acidity balances the bright fruit and brings the wine to a lingering and pleasing finish.
